A PINK diamond was found in Angola and is said to be the largest pink diamond found in the last 300 years. It looks like a piece of rock candy to me. Its name is “Lulo Rose” and is 170 carats.

Diamond is a solid form of the element carbon with its atoms arranged in a diamond cubic.. Diamond is tasteless, odourless, strong, brittle solid, colourless in pure form, a poor conductor of electricity, and insoluble in water.the diamond in the picture is worth £3000!!
